An Unbiased View of C++ homework help
void examination(string& s) Nefarious n; // difficulty brewing string duplicate = s; // copy the string // wipe out duplicate and then n
By stating the intent in resource, implementers and tools can offer greater diagnostics, for instance locating some courses of glitches as a result of static Investigation, and execute optimizations, for instance removing branches and null exams.
As an example, reading clock 2 times will generally produce two various values, Therefore the optimizer experienced greater not improve away the second browse in this code:
We could deal with this specific instance through the use of unique_ptr having a Particular deleter that does almost nothing for cin,
So we persuade you to just take aid from AE&R Modern society with no any 2nd imagined because it the most effective in giving C++ assignment help,C++ project help also C++ homework help.
We existing a set of guidelines that you might use When you've got no greater Thoughts, but the true purpose is regularity, as an Read More Here alternative to any particular rule established.
That’s about 1,000,000 redundant assessments (but given that The solution is essentially always the same, the computer’s department predictor will guess suitable fundamentally whenever).
Laptop or computer simulations Perform a significant position in many scientific and engineering issues. Depending on the provided duties, unique procedures are… Go through more…
// affordable: one increment handles this entire function and all the call trees beneath us automobile pin = g_p; // Excellent: passing pointer or reference acquired from a local unaliased intelligent pointer f(*pin); // Fantastic: very same cause pin->func();
The compiler is more probable to find the default semantics appropriate and you cannot put into practice these functions much better than the compiler.
risky nearby variables are nearly often Completely wrong – how can they be shared with other languages or hardware should they’re ephemeral?
Some systems, which include tricky-serious-time methods require a ensure that an motion is taken in a (ordinarily quick) constant optimum time acknowledged prior to execution commences. These kinds of systems can use exceptions only when there is tool help for precisely predicting the maximum time for you to Get better from a throw.
The sole difference between the header along with the prototype would be the semicolon ; there must the a semicolon at the end of the prototype.
Member variables are normally initialized during the purchase They are really declared in The category definition, so generate them in that purchase while in the constructor initialization list.